Comprehending Various Paint Surfaces
When considering outside paint choices, it is necessary to recognize the numerous finishes offered to attain the desired aesthetic and toughness for your home. The three primary kinds of paint surfaces frequently made use of for exteriors are level, satin, and semi-gloss.
Level finishes supply a smooth, matte look that can assist hide flaws externally. While they offer great coverage, flat coatings are much more prone to staining and might call for more regular touch-ups or repainting compared to various other finishes.
Satin finishes have a refined luster that adds a little gloss while still preserving a fairly low sparkle. This finish is durable and simple to clean, making it a popular choice for lots of home owners.
Semi-gloss finishes supply a glossy appearance that reflects light, offering the outside a sleek and sleek look. This surface is highly long lasting and resistant to dampness, making it suitable for areas susceptible to high moisture or extreme weather. Comprehending the characteristics of each surface will certainly help you choose the best one to improve the appearance and long life of your home's outside.

Best Paint Ends Up for Exterior Walls
To make sure a visually enticing and durable surface on your exterior wall surfaces, choosing the appropriate paint surface is critical. When it pertains to exterior wall surfaces, two of the very best paint surfaces to think about are satin and semi-gloss.
Satin finishes use a refined sheen that provides a smooth and classy want to your walls. They are a prominent option for outside wall surfaces as they strike an equilibrium in between hiding flaws and being easy to clean. Satin finishes are likewise known for their durability and resistance to mold, making them optimal for various climate condition.
On the other hand, semi-gloss surfaces are a little more reflective than satin surfaces, including a bit a lot more radiate to your exterior wall surfaces. This finish is outstanding for surfaces that may experience wetness or require constant cleansing, as it is highly resistant to damage.
Both satin and semi-gloss finishes can enhance the curb appeal of your home while giving defense against the elements, making them leading choices for painting exterior walls.
